Aesop Rue de Namur is a minimalist storefront located in Brussels, Belgium, designed by Bernard Dubois Architects. The space is characterized by herringbone flooring and light brown briquettes that create a series of chamfered and arching forms. Large windows with dark frames contrast against the warm interior. The curvature of the shelving and structure of the interior creates the illusion of an expansive space, partially concealing a semi-private back area that consists of a large round table surrounded by stools.
